@Sebby, another fact to considder is frankly with a lot of indi devs it's not just a matter of prophet or risk, but that your actually dealing with the creator of the game who has put time, energy and effort into their work and, even if they are trying to make money still wants people to play their game and enjoy it.

It's actually quite impressed me how many indi devs I've dealt with over the years have been really nice about access, ---- not all, but certainly a significant majority.

With the fat cat coorporations though many games don't even have! a single creator or small group of designers anymore, indeed far too many games these days are designed in board rooms specifically to appeal to the widest cross section of the market.

I tend to think of it this way. Lets say you were allergic to some very common thing that not many others were allergic to, ---- like wheat flour . Well, your far more likely to get a single chef in your local res taurant to bake you a cake you can eat than persuade someone like mcdonalds to start serving an alternative for you, since even if you could! get to speak to whoever is in control of what mcdonalds put in their food, they're unlikely to go to the expense of providing an alternative flour just for you and the comparatively miner group of people with the same alergy as you.

Of course this isn't to say Sander and Richard's efforts to go to various conferences on gaming and poke such companies shouldn't be done, but myself I only ever see access coming through indi devs, and even then, only through the smaller sort where it is possible to speak to people who both matter, and care about what they're doing, (just look at how successful we've been trying to contact larger companies like storm8 or the makers of haypy monster).
